Method of checking the validity of a set of digital information, and a method and an apparatus for retrieving digital information from an information source
First Claim
1. A method of checking the validity of a set of digital information contained in cache means connected to an information source by comparing validity information associated with said set of digital information and validity information associated with corresponding digital information in said information source, characterized byspecifying two or more overlapping supersets of information having said set of digital information as a common subset;
- and performing said validity check by comparing validity information associated with one or more of said supersets in said cache means and validity information associated with corresponding supersets in said information source.
2 Assignments
0 Petitions
Accused Products
Abstract
The invention disclosed herein is a method of checking the validity of a set of digital information contained in an information cache connected to an information source. The method includes specifying two or more overlapping supersets of information having the set of digital information as a common subset; and performing the validity check of the set of digital information by comparing validity information associated with one or more of the supersets in the cache and validity information associated with corresponding supersets in the information source. Disclosed herein is a method of and apparatus for retrieving digital information from an information source having a cache connected thereto.
83 Citations
12 Claims
-
1. A method of checking the validity of a set of digital information contained in cache means connected to an information source by comparing validity information associated with said set of digital information and validity information associated with corresponding digital information in said information source, characterized by
specifying two or more overlapping supersets of information having said set of digital information as a common subset; - and
performing said validity check by comparing validity information associated with one or more of said supersets in said cache means and validity information associated with corresponding supersets in said information source. - View Dependent Claims (2, 3, 4)
- and
-
5. A method of retrieving digital information from an information source having cache means connected thereto, said method comprising the steps of;
-
receiving a query specifying the digital information to be retrieved;
checking whether said cache means holds query result information associated with said query, and in the affirmative performing a validity check of said query result information;
retrieving, if said cache means does not hold valid query result information associated with said query, valid query result information from said information source and updating said cache Leans with said retried valid query result information; and
presenting said valid query result information as a result of said query, characterized in that said checking includes specifying two or more overlapping supersets of information having query result information associated with said query as a common subset; and
said validity check is performed by comparing validity information associated with one or more of said supersets in said cache means and validity information associated with corresponding supersets in said information source.- View Dependent Claims (6, 7, 8)
-
-
9. An apparatus for retrieving digital information from an information source having cache means connected thereto, said apparatus comprising:
-
input means adapted to receive a query specifying the digital information to be retrieved;
checking means adapted to check if said cache means holds query result information associated with said query, and in the affirmative performing a validity check of said query result information;
updating means adapted, whether said cache means does not hold valid query result information associated with said query, to retrieve valid query result information from said information source and to update said cache means with said retrieved valid query result information; and
output means adapted to present said valid query result information as a result of said query characterized in that said checking means is adapted to specify two or more overlapping supersets of information having query result information associated with said query as a common subset; and
to perform said validity check by comparing validity information associated with one or more supersets in said cache means and validity information associated with corresponding supersets in said information source.- View Dependent Claims (10, 11, 12)
-
Specification